Earth Station Engineer

The Earth Station Operations Engineer is responsible for the day-to-day operation, monitoring, and maintenance of satellite earth stations and associated ground infrastructure including ground network. This role ensures reliable, safe, and compliant satellite communications by supporting 24/7 operations, troubleshooting RF and network issues, and coordinating with internal teams, vendors, and external partners.

Role

  • Provide technical oversight and operational support for earth stations and associated networks, including antennas, RF chains, modems, and networking equipment
  • Monitor earth station performance and execute routine operations such as station bring-ups, link activations, and configuration changes
  • Diagnose, troubleshoot, and resolve RF, IF, IP, and control system issues and drive fault isolation across ground, space, and network segments through closure
  • Perform and coordinate preventive and corrective maintenance on earth station and network equipment
  • Coordinate field work, remote hands, and vendor support for engineering projects, repairs, and O&M (operations & maintenance) activities
  • Interface cross-functionally with satellite operations, network engineering, IT, RF, software, program teams, suppliers, and external partners during nominal and anomaly conditions
  • Develop, maintain, and follow SOPs, MOPs, contingency procedures, operational plans, and handbooks
  • Document incidents, root cause analyses, corrective actions, and lessons learned
  • Maintain accurate configuration management, inventory, and as-built documentation
  • Communicate clearly during incidents, including escalation, coordination, and status updates to stakeholders
  • Support testing, commissioning, and acceptance of new earth stations, upgrades, and system changes
  • Participate in shift coverage and on-call rotations as required
  • Ensure compliance with regulatory, safety, and customer requirements
  • Identify and implement improvements to reliability, automation, efficiency, and scalability; provide operational feedback into system design

Requirements

  • 3-5 years of experience with earth station hardware and wireless communications (preferably satcom).
  • Experience RF electronics and communication systems including RF front-end equipment, back-end equipment, communication hardware, and link budgets
  • Experience with antenna system calibration, diagnostics, and monitoring
  • Experience using RF test equipment (spectrum analyzer and signal generator) and debugging RF components
  • Experience with antenna design and operation
  • Experience in an operations environment with an on-call schedule
  • Strong project management skills, detail oriented, organized, and able to demonstrate a high sense of urgency
  • Willing to travel 20% of the time
  • Willing and able to obtain a security clearance
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Enjoy a fast-paced environment and wearing many hats
  • Lifting, standing, climbing, bending, grasping, sitting, pulling, pushing, stooping, stretching, and carrying are generally required to perform the functions of this position

Bonus

  • Bachelor’s degree in an applicable field in engineering
  • Experience operating GEO, MEO, or LEO satellite systems
  • Hands-on experience with iDirect, Newtec, Kratos, or similar ground equipment
  • Understanding of regulatory and licensing considerations (FCC, ITU, local authorities)
  • Familiarity with antenna control units and tracking systems
  • Experience with networking (Ethernet, IP, TCP)
  • Comfortable scripting, preferably in Python
  • Experience supporting 24/7 operations and shift work
